Publishing as a Commons HumDrumPress
This small-format zine presents an overview of A Living, Breathing Manifesto and A Manual for Publishing the HumDrum Way, two interconnected texts developed by HumDrumPress as part of its ongoing publishing practice.
Described as a 'snapshot', the publication captures both texts at a specific moment in time. Neither the manifesto nor the manual is considered fixed or complete; rather, they are evolving documents that change alongside the practice they reflect. This edition reveals the current state of this process, including its ideas, structures and unanswered questions, at the time of printing.
The manifesto functions as an open, collaborative text that explores publishing as a communal, commons-based activity. It invites continuous engagement, encouraging readers, writers and peers to respond to it, revise it and expand it over time.
The manual, in turn, translates this evolving ethos into practice. Structured as a step-by-step guide, it outlines the methods, principles and working processes that underpin the approach of HumDrumPress to publishing. The aim is to make the model accessible, shareable and reproducible.
Together, the two texts offer a conceptual and practical framework, one speculative, one applied, not as a finished statement, but as an open invitation to engage with, question and further develop alternative approaches to publishing.
